Orange County Solar Permit Costs–$15
Dennis Epp | Mar 05, 2009 | No Comments
Good news for Solar in Orange County. Permits for the unincorporated cities of Orange County are handled by the building department at the County of Orange. In the past, solar permits could easily cost over $1000. This has been revised and the new cost for for permits including all fees is $15. This is great news and shows that Orange County is going green. Additionally, Orange County does not require the new Fire Marshal roof exclusions of 3 feet on the left, 3 feet on the right and 3 feet across the ridge.
Los Angeles County incorporated these exclusions and this has severely hampered solar installations in LA County. Orange County’s refusal to incorporate these ridiculous guidelines gives us great hope that the County will continue to be progressive towards solar in the future.
